A male driver was sent to the hospital following a fiery two-vehicle collision caused by a high-speed chase of an armed robbery suspect in La Habra on early Friday morning, February 10, 2023.
According to the Fullerton Police Department, the crash that followed the pursuit occurred after 1:00 a.m. at the South Beach Boulevard and West Imperial Highway intersection.
The Fullerton Police tried to pull over a suspect of an armed robbery operating a Ford Explorer on Harbor Boulevard and Chapman Avenue in Garden Grove. The driver from San Bernardino refused to stop and led the authorities on a pursuit from Fullerton to La Habra.
The chase ended when the suspect vehicle crashed into a black BMW in La Habra, causing the BMW to flip on its side and the Ford to catch fire. The suspect driver was killed at the scene after getting shot by the police, the circumstances of which remained unclear.
The innocent driver, identified as Michael S., was injured and transported to a nearby hospital. Updates revealed he is now in stable condition. The authorities are conducting further investigation into the whole event.
Reckless Accident Statistics
Every year in the United States, hundreds of lives are lost and thousands of cars are damaged due to careless driving. Driving with “a wanton disregard” for the safety of other motorists, passengers, and pedestrians is what the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ration means when they use the term “reckless driving.”
Estimating how many fatalities may be traced back to careless driving is an incredibly difficult task. However, a 2009 AAA survey found that reckless driving played a role in about 56 percent of accidents from 2003 to 2007.
According to the Fatal Accident Reporting System by the NHTSA, speeding is a major contributing factor in vehicular accidents that result in fatalities in the United States.
